html div:where(.sunp-input){align-items:center;box-sizing:border-box;display:inline-flex;font-size:17px;justify-content:stretch;line-height:26px;overflow:hidden}html div:where(.sunp-input) .sunp-input__element{flex:1 1 0%}html div:where(.sunp-input) .sunp-input__element{-webkit-appearance:none;-moz-appearance:none;appearance:none}html div:where(.sunp-input) .sunp-input__element{background-color:transparent}html div:where(.sunp-input) .sunp-input__element{margin:0}html div:where(.sunp-input) .sunp-input__element{box-sizing:border-box}html div:where(.sunp-input) .sunp-input__element{max-height:100%}html div:where(.sunp-input) .sunp-input__element{min-width:0}html div:where(.sunp-input) .sunp-input__element{max-width:100%}html div:where(.sunp-input) .sunp-input__element{border-style:none}html div:where(.sunp-input) .sunp-input__element{padding:0}html div:where(.sunp-input) .sunp-input__element{outline:2px solid transparent;outline-offset:2px}html div:where(.sunp-input) .sunp-input__element{font-family:inherit;font-size:inherit;line-height:inherit;text-align:inherit;-webkit-text-size-adjust:100%;-moz-text-size-adjust:100%;text-size-adjust:100%}html div:where(.sunp-input) .sunp-input__element::-moz-placeholder{color:var(--sunp-color-weak)}html div:where(.sunp-input) .sunp-input__element::placeholder{color:var(--sunp-color-weak)}html div:where(.sunp-input) .sunp-button-clear{flex:none}html div:where(.sunp-input) .sunp-button-clear{background-color:transparent}html div:where(.sunp-input) .sunp-button-clear{padding:0}html div:where(.sunp-input) .sunp-button-clear{color:var(--sunp-color-weak);height:24px;width:24px}html div:where(.sunp-input) .sunp-button-clear:active{color:var(--sunp-color-text-secondary)}html div:where(.sunp-input).sunp-input-disabled .sunp-input__element{color:var(--sunp-color-weak)}html div:where(.sunp-input-block){box-sizing:border-box;display:flex;height:100%;width:100%}
